Output 03ebe02ba338991d81f5e2ecd473c627e0a69b618541c35432595938704e734e:13

value
58635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008b2b0e7de1eba4a5d407f8ca2531c495701a23 OP_EQUAL
address
31jte7rvZUXafPGNNP96ZWT7gARtTXThbC
transaction
03ebe02ba338991d81f5e2ecd473c627e0a69b618541c35432595938704e734e
spent
true